Global Genes Announces 4th Annual DENIM DASH 5K Virtual Race for RARE Disease


Global Genes® Announces 4th Annual

DENIM DASH 5K Virtual Race for RARE Disease

The Dash for rare disease is an innovative, virtual 5k that welcomes participants from all around the globe July 4 - September 3.

Southern California supporters are invited to join the local Global Genes Dash in Aliso Viejo, July 12.

Global Genes, a leading rare disease patient advocacy organization, is pleased to announce the 4th Annual virtual Denim Dash 5k for rare diseases Wednesday, July 4 – Monday, September 3, 2018. The virtual Denim Dash 5k offers participants across the globe the flexibility to run, roll, jog, walk, bike, or even swim anywhere at any time in support of patients, family, and friends of the rare disease community.

Global Genes developed the Denim Dash 5k to offer rare disease supporters from around the world the opportunity to come together and participate in one unifying event. Last year’s Denim Dash 5k raised over $29,000 for rare diseases from participants across 7 countries and 46 states. With a goal of $50,000 this year, Denim Dash proceeds will go directly to the Global Genes’ RARE Patient Impact Grant – providing support for innovative projects in the rare disease community.

“Rare diseases affect 1 in 10 Americans and 350 million people globally,” commented Nicole Boice, Founder and CEO of Global Genes. “Participating in Denim Dash is a simple way to show support for the rare disease community in need and have fun doing it! We were thrilled with the overwhelming response from last year’s event and are excited to see how creative participants will be for the 2018 dash.”
